Seven Artspace Leeds 31 May - 5 June 2016

Coming up at Seven Artspace Leeds:


 
 
     

Swipe Right Or Left @ Seven

On Tuesday 31, 8pm, it's Café Psychologique - Swipe Right or Left : Relationships in the Age of Tinder. This month’s topic is introduced by Steven Mayer, Clinical Psychologist in Training and Olivia Solomon, Psychology Researcher. Hosted by Chris Powell, Group Analyst, chat and think over a drink. £4 on the door.

On Friday 3 June, 8pm, look forward to the Dave Hanson & Band – ‘Almost Horizontal’ Album Launch. Dave Hanson, former guitarist with The Dunwells, introduces new music with a laid back blues vibe, inspired by his love of JJ Cale, Dire Straits, Eric Clapton and The Black Keys. It was this time spent travelling across America and meeting new people that has given Hanson the rich tapestry of experiences to write about and the inspiration for this new album. £7 adv / £9 on the door.

On Saturday 4 June, 7pm is Urban Sprawl – LSMMCXVI, a Sci-Fi satire in which, “The year is 2116. 100 years have elapsed and “everything is different, everything is the same.” LSMMCXVI is presented by Urban Sprawl, Yorkshire's only homeless theatre company.  £7  / £5 conc.

And on Sunday 5 June, 6.30-7.30pm, In celebration of the bicentenaries of the birth of the Bronte children, Mewl Music presents Tracking The Brontes, a musical whistle-stop tour with the four Bronte siblings and their father to some of the places they knew, featuring original songs by Eddie Lawler. Songs performed by Eddie and soprano, Charissa Hutchins. £5 adv / £6 otd.
